True, but if you read Brian's book, he provides more details and color: nroff was the first real Unix application, and the first PDP-11 was purchased by the patent dept on the understanding that the Unix group would develop nroff. roff pre-dates Unix and didn't have the capabilities required by the patent group (automatically add line numbers to printed documents). |
